The sudden death of Virginia Giuffre in April 2025 sent ripples of grief and suspicion through the global Epstein investigation. The 41-year-old advocate, who lived in Western Australia, was found dead at her home. While authorities ruled it a suicide, the emergence of her final handwritten note has intensified scrutiny and conspiracy theories surrounding her passing.
In the note, shared by her family, Giuffre encouraged fellow survivors with the powerful line: “Is protesting the answer? I don’t know, but we’ve got to start somewhere.” Far from a despairing farewell, the message reflects her enduring spirit and commitment to the cause. Her family stressed that it was part of broader writings, not a suicide note, and hoped it would inspire continued activism.
Giuffre was a central figure in exposing Jeffrey Epstein’s sex trafficking network. She bravely detailed her experiences as a minor, accusing Epstein, Ghislaine Maxwell, and Prince Andrew of serious sexual misconduct. Her lawsuits and public testimony helped bring attention to the systematic abuse enabled by wealth and influence.
